What is the Goethe Certificate A1?
The Goethe Certificate A1 is a main qualification granted by the Goethe-Institut, a globally recognized organization devoted to promoting the German language and culture. It represents level A1 of the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R), which classifies language proficiency throughout six levels from A1 (novice) to C2 (skilled).

What Does the A1 Exam Entail?
The Goethe Certificate A1 evaluation includes 4 areas, each created to examine different aspects of language efficiency:
Listening Comprehension: This section checks the capability to understand spoken German in different contexts, such as discussion or directions, usually employing audio clips.
Reading Comprehension: Here, examinees read short texts, such as advertisements or basic articles, and answer associated questions to demonstrate understanding.
Composing: Candidates are entrusted with writing short texts, like completing forms or crafting easy messages, showcasing their capability to communicate in composing.
Speaking: This useful area involves a discussion with a test manager or other examinee, where candidates react to concerns and engage in fundamental discussion.

Q1: How long does it typically take to reach A1-level efficiency?
A1-level proficiency is generally possible in about 80 to 150 hours of focused study, depending on the individual's language-learning abilities and prior exposure to German.
Q2: Is the Goethe Certificate A1 acknowledged worldwide?
Yes, the Goethe Certificate A1 is recognized by a variety of organizations and organizations around the globe as an official certification of German language proficiency.
Q3: How can I register for the exam?
Registration for the Goethe Certificate A1 can be done through regional Goethe-Institut branches or through their main website. It is recommended to check specific eligibility criteria and schedules.
